This will be the last 3-hint quiz and I will introduce something from this week onwards! For this week, we will cover a word puzzle called “rebus”. These are puzzle quizzes that use both illustrations and words to show another word/phrase. In Japanese, this would be called “判じ物”.

If ever you’re tired of watching videos on Youtube, Netflix and such, then I suggest trying Ted-Ed videos! These are simplified videos about concepts/subjects that might sound difficult at first, but after watching them a couple of times, you will get the hang of it! The easy-to-understand explanations are paired with impressive illustrations and clear voice-over recordings, so this would not only improve your listening, but also your reading comprehension and speaking, if you want to go the extra mile and practice overlapping and shadowing!

This article talks about how a group of engineers in the Philippines are currently developing a boat that is independent or does not rely on harmful fuels. Instead, it would rely on sea/ocean waves. Of course, before something arrives at the end goal, there are many problems that they need to solve. This includes technology and cost. Upon its fruition, this would definitely help conserve the earth and consume less of its resources.
